Enzo named senior party in U.S. Patent & Trademark Office proceeding



September 20th, 2006

Enzo Biochem, Inc. (ENZ) announced that the United States Patent and Trademark Office has declared two patent interferences designating an allowable Enzo Life Sciences patent application against patents held by Chiron Diagnostics and Princeton University for nucleic acid detection.

Bayer Healthcare LLC, of Tarrytown, New York, is the real party in interest to Chiron's patent. Enzo Life Sciences is the senior party in both interferences.
